Securing Your First Home, Simplified: Understanding First-Time Buyer Loans

Taking the leap into homeownership can feel daunting, especially for first-time buyers. But don't worry! Understanding the world of first-time buyer loans doesn't have to be a stressful process. There are several loan options designed specifically to help buyers like you, making your dream of owning a home within reach.

  • The most crucial benefit of these loans is that they often come with reduced down payment requirements, meaning you may not need to gather as much money upfront.
  • Furthermore, many first-time buyer loan programs offer competitive interest rates, helping you reduce your monthly mortgage payments.
  • Finally, these loans can provide additional perks, such as grants, which can greatly reduce the overall burden of buying your first home.

By taking advantage of these programs, you can make your dream of homeownership a reality sooner than you expect. Reach out to a reputable mortgage lender to explore the various first-time buyer loan options available in your area and discover the best fit for your unique financial situation.
